Anonymous Member Arrested in Ohio

James Robinson, 32, from Akron, Ohio, is accused of launching DDoS attacks on websites belonging to the city of Akron. Court documents reveal he posed as a member of the Anonymous hacker collective. He ran a YouTube account where he regularly published Anonymous-themed videos and a Twitter account. The FBI arrested Robinson on Thursday, May 10, and charged him with one count of knowingly causing the transmission of a program, information, code, and command. He faces a maximum sentence of ten years in prison.
